Bathroom Fan Wiring in Denver, CO
Bathroom fan wiring services involve installing, upgrading, or repairing the electrical connections for ventilation fans in residential bathrooms. These projects typically include ensuring proper wiring for exhaust fans, humidity sensors, and switches to promote safe and effective operation. Property owners often request this service when installing a new fan, replacing an outdated unit, or troubleshooting issues such as fans not turning on or making unusual noises. Understanding the existing wiring setup and any electrical code requirements is essential before beginning work, to ensure the system functions reliably and safely.
Homeowners should consider factors like the fan’s power needs, placement, and whether additional wiring or circuit modifications are necessary. It’s also helpful to know if the existing electrical system can support a new or upgraded fan, especially in older homes. Proper wiring is crucial for the fan’s performance and safety, making it important to work with experienced professionals who understand local electrical standards. Bathroom Fan Wiring Questions
What is involved in bathroom fan wiring? It includes installing the electrical connections between the fan and the household wiring to ensure proper operation and safety.
Can existing bathroom fans be rewired? Yes, existing fans can often be rewired to improve performance or replace outdated wiring, ensuring continued safe operation.
What should be checked during bathroom fan wiring installation? Proper grounding, secure connections, and compliance with electrical codes are key aspects to verify during installation.
